At TÜV SÜD, our comprehensive packaging validation & testing program is engineered to guarantee the protection and integrity of medical devices, ensuring they arrive safely in the hands of end-users. Capitalizing on our International Safe Transit Association (ISTA) accredited testing facilities, we simulate a variety of mechanical and environmental conditions that products may encounter to certify packaging design to ISO 11607 standards. By partnering with us and aligning with our program, medical device manufacturers benefit from expertise that not only validates the resilience of packaging systems but also optimizes materials to strike a balance between cost-efficiency and regulatory compliance.

Smithers provides a robust portfolio of Packaging Validation & Testing services that precisely mimic real-world supply chain physical and climatic events, ensuring that packaging for medical devices withstands the rigors of transit. Utilizing our ISTA-certified and ISO 17025-accredited laboratories, we offer expertise in climatic conditioning, compression, drop and impact, vibration, and pressure differentiation tests, integral to maintaining product integrity from manufacturing to the end user. Whether for product validation, packaging validation, troubleshooting shipment issues, or regulatory compliance, our comprehensive, state-of-the-art testing methodologies facilitate optimal packaging solutions that guarantee safety, durability, and regulatory adherence.
At Westpak Inc., our package validation and testing services are geared towards excellence in protecting and preserving the efficacy and safety of medical devices from the point of manufacture to end-user delivery. Employing ASTM and ISTA standards, our state-of-the-art laboratories specialize in a plethora of rigorous testing methods, including environmental conditioning, drop, vibration, and compression testing, to ensure robust packaging validation that aligns with ISO 11607 requirements. Our expertise and thorough testing practices afford you and all medical device manufacturers the confidence that your products will withstand the rigors of distribution, maintaining integrity and compliance through to the final destination.

Cambridge Polymer Group specializes in comprehensive packaging validation testing & analysis services focused on ensuring the safety, longevity, and integrity of packaging for medical devices, including 510(k) clearance assistance, analytical testing, and detailed reporting to ensure that medical packaging meets rigorous FDA scrutiny under our ISO 9001:2015 quality management system. Leveraging advanced methodologies and adherence to relevant standards, including ASTM F1980, ASTM F2097, USP <1663>, USP <1664>, and EU No. 10/2011, we provide a solid foundation for your product safety and integrity, emphasizing our commitment to quality and regulatory compliance.
